What Exactly Is Kratom?
Kratom is a tropical tree native to Southeast Asia, known for its leaves that contain natural compounds with stimulant and sedative effects.
Traditionally, people have used it for energy, pain relief, and relaxation. Today, it’s available in various forms, including powders, capsules, and extracts, making it accessible to a wide range of users.
What Are the Effects of Kratom?
The effects of Kratom depend on the dosage and strain. In smaller amounts, it can boost energy, enhance focus, and promote a sense of well-being.
On the other hand, higher doses tend to have sedative effects, helping with pain relief and relaxation. However, individual responses vary, so results may not be the same for everyone.
Is Kratom Bad for You? Risks and Side Effects to Consider
While Kratom has potential benefits, it also comes with risks. Some users experience nausea, dizziness, dry mouth, or constipation. In higher doses or with frequent use, it may lead to dependence, withdrawal symptoms, or liver toxicity.

Potential Benefits of Kratom
Below are some of the most commonly cited advantages of Kratom.
Natural Pain Relief
One of Kratom’s most well-known benefits is its ability to alleviate pain. The plant’s active compounds, mitragynine and 7-hydroxy mitragynine, interact with receptors in the brain, helping to reduce pain perception.
Many users turn to Kratom as a natural alternative for managing chronic pain, arthritis, migraines, and muscle soreness. Red strains, such as Red Maeng Da and Red Bali, are particularly popular for their analgesic effects.
Increased Energy and Focus
In lower doses, Kratom edibles act as a natural stimulant, helping to enhance focus, motivation, and overall energy levels. This makes it a popular choice for individuals who need an extra boost during work, study sessions, or physically demanding activities.
White vein Kratom strains, such as White Maeng Da and White Borneo, are known for their energizing and nootropic effects.
Improved Mood and Stress Relief
Many Kratom users report feeling an improved sense of well-being, reduced stress, and enhanced relaxation.
Some strains, particularly green and red varieties, have mood-enhancing properties that may help combat symptoms of anxiety, depression, and emotional distress.
By influencing serotonin and dopamine levels in the brain, Kratom can provide a mild euphoric effect, promoting a more positive outlook.
Enhanced Relaxation and Sleep Support
Certain Kratom strains, particularly red vein varieties, are known for their sedative effects, making them a popular choice for individuals struggling with insomnia or restlessness.
By promoting relaxation and reducing anxiety, Kratom can help improve sleep quality and overall restfulness. Strains like Red Bali and Red Borneo are often used as nighttime supplements for their calming effects.

FAQs
Is Kratom Safe to Use?
Kratom’s safety depends on several factors, including dosage, frequency of use, and individual tolerance.
While some users report positive effects, others experience side effects like nausea, dizziness, or dependency with prolonged use. Because research on Kratom is still developing, it’s best to use it cautiously and in moderation.
How Do I Take Kratom?
Kratom comes in several forms, including powder, capsules, and extracts. Many users mix the powder with water or juice, while others prefer capsules for convenience.
The right dosage depends on factors like body weight, tolerance, and desired effects, so starting with a low dose is recommended.
Can I Become Addicted to Kratom?
Yes, frequent or high-dose use of Kratom can lead to dependence. Some users who take it regularly experience withdrawal symptoms such as irritability, insomnia, or muscle aches when they stop.
To reduce the risk, it’s important to use Kratom responsibly and avoid excessive or daily use.
Is Kratom a Controlled Substance?
Kratom is not classified as a controlled substance at the federal level in the U.S. However, some states and local governments have banned or regulated its use. Regulations also vary internationally, with some countries restricting or prohibiting Kratom.
Is Kratom Legal?
Kratom’s legality depends on where you live. In the U.S., it is legal at the federal level but banned in certain states and cities. Other countries have their own regulations, with some allowing Kratom for personal use while others prohibit it entirely. Always check local laws before purchasing or using Kratom.
